Following Ubisoft’s announcement of their new intellectual property for Wii U, Killer Freaks from Outer Space, the publisher has also released the first in-game screenshot of the title.
Keen to point out that it is an “E3 2011 Early Version”, the screenshot is sure to whet the appetities of Nintendo fans who have been feverishly anticipating the company’s move into the high-definition market – needless to say it’s a darn impressive improvement over the Wii.
Further to this, they have also released a further image that presents how the multiplayer portion of the game will work. One player will use the Wii U’s controller to spawn enemies that the additional player is then tasked with neutralising up on the big screen.
